What Type of Medicine is Thiospa? (Definition and Classification)

Thiospa is a medicinal product whose active component, Thiocolchicoside, is clinically recognized as a centrally acting skeletal muscle relaxant, a category of drugs that primarily works through the central nervous system to ease muscle tension. The substance is a semi-synthetic glucoside derivative produced from colchicine, a compound naturally sourced from the Colchicum autumnale plant. This classification confirms its function of modulating nerve signals rather than acting directly on muscle fibers.

Composition and Available Forms

Thiocolchicoside is available either as a single-ingredient product or, frequently, as a fixed-dose combination product alongside a non-steroidal anti-inflammatory drug (NSAID). This approach allows for a combined therapeutic effect, addressing both the muscle rigidity and associated inflammatory pain. The medicine is manufactured in several pharmaceutical preparations, including oral forms such as the tablet or capsule, a solution for intramuscular (IM) injection, and a topical gel.

General Purpose and Core Benefit

The main purpose of Thiocolchicoside is to provide effective myorelaxant activity by addressing the involuntary muscle spasms and hypertonia that restrict movement. Its central muscle-easing action helps to release the painful muscle contractures that accompany acute musculoskeletal stiffness, resulting in symptomatic relief and the potential restoration of functional mobility. This demonstrates its primary benefit is the reduction of muscle tightening and associated discomfort.

What side effects are possible with Thiospa?

Possible Side Effects and Safety Information

The primary safety concern documented by regulatory bodies for Thiospa (Thiocolchicoside) relates to the aneugenic potential of its metabolite, M2. Aneuploidy (an abnormal number of chromosomes) is an established risk factor for severe adverse outcomes, including teratogenicity (birth defects), embryo/foeto-toxicity, spontaneous abortion, and impaired male fertility. It is also considered a theoretical risk factor for cancer, especially with long-term exposure.

Commonly Reported Adverse Reactions

The most frequently reported adverse reactions generally involve the gastrointestinal and nervous systems. These common effects include:

  • Drowsiness or Sleepiness
  • Diarrhea
  • Nausea and Vomiting
  • Dizziness

Regulatory Safety Restrictions and Contraindications

Due to the risks associated with the M2 metabolite, the use of Thiocolchicoside is subject to strict regulatory measures and is formally contraindicated in the following populations:

  • Pregnant women and women of childbearing potential who are not using effective contraception.
  • Breastfeeding women.
  • Children and adolescents under 16 years of age.

The medication is restricted to short-term use only at prescribed maximum daily doses (e.g., typically no more than 7 consecutive days for oral forms) to minimize exposure to the metabolite M2. Use at doses exceeding the recommended limits or for long-term treatment of chronic conditions must be avoided. Caution is also advised in patients with epilepsy or a history of seizure risk, as the medication may predispose to convulsions.

Overdose and Emergency Response

Overdose and When to Seek Help

Official regulatory information for Thiocolchicoside (Thiospa) strictly defines the manifestations of overdose and the required emergency actions.


Documented Manifestations and Actions

Classification Official Regulatory Statement
Documented Manifestations Overdosage may present with digestive signs, including diarrhoea or vomiting. Severe outcomes include the potential for seizures or the acceleration of seizures in susceptible patients.
Antidote Information No specific antidote is known for Thiocolchicoside.
Required Management Treatment is solely symptomatic and supportive.
Monitoring Monitoring by a physician is a required component of management.

When to Seek Urgent Medical Attention

In the event of suspected overdosage, the official regulatory guidance requires that patients seek immediate medical attention. This instruction is mandatory because management involves clinical supervision and supportive measures that cannot be performed outside of a medical setting. The primary concern is addressing symptoms and ensuring patient safety until the effects of the compound are mitigated.

Eligibility and Restrictions for Use

Official Eligibility and Restrictions

The eligibility profile for systemic Thiospa (Thiocolchicoside) is heavily restricted by official regulatory decisions, primarily by the European Medicines Agency (EMA).

Contraindicated Populations (Must Not Use) Regulatory Status Affected Population
Contraindicated Women who are pregnant or breastfeeding (lactating).
Contraindicated Women of childbearing potential who are not using effective contraception.
Contraindicated Children and adolescents under 16 years of age.
Contraindicated Patients with hypersensitivity to the active substance or excipients.

Age-Group and Condition Rules

The medicine is officially recommended only for adults and adolescents from 16 years of age onwards. Use is not recommended for the longer-term treatment of chronic conditions; doses must be limited to the maximum recommended short-term duration.

Furthermore, the medicine must be administered with caution to patients with a history of epilepsy or those at risk of convulsions.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ory documents define the interaction profile of Thiocolchicoside (Thiospa) based primarily on pharmacodynamic effects and specific risks associated with co-administration, rather than common metabolic interactions.


Pharmacodynamic and Additive Effects

Co-administration with other skeletal muscle relaxants is not recommended by regulatory authorities. This restriction is based on the potential for an increased effect of the muscle-easing properties, which constitutes an additive pharmacodynamic interaction.

Caution is formally required when Thiocolchicoside is used alongside medicines that produce effects on smooth muscles. Regulatory warnings state this combination may lead to a higher incidence rate of side effects.


Specific Co-administration Risks

Concomitant Substance Class Official Regulatory Outcome/Restriction
Skeletal Muscle Relaxants Co-administration is not recommended due to risk of increased effect.
Medicines affecting Smooth Muscles Caution required due to possible increase in side effect incidence.
NSAIDs or Paracetamol (Acetaminophen) Associated in post-marketing reports with serious cases of cytolytic or cholestatic hepatitis when co-administered.

Official regulatory labeling currently does not feature documented pharmacokinetic interactions, such as those mediated by Cytochrome P450 enzymes or drug transporters. Therefore, label-based restrictions concerning metabolic or clearance constraints with other medicinal products are absent.

Mechanism of Action

How Thiospa Works: Mechanism of Action

The mechanism involves activity in the spinal cord and brainstem, where its active metabolite functions as an agonist on key inhibitory sites, primarily glycine receptors and specific subtypes of GABA A receptors. The potentiation of these natural inhibitory signals dampens the excessive firing of motor neurons, resulting in the physiological reduction of muscle hypertonia.

Dual Pathway Modulation

The molecular profile exhibits two complementary actions: central inhibition and a separate molecular effect involving the inhibition of the NF-kappa B pathway. This transcription factor regulates the cellular production of pro-inflammatory mediators. This dual pathway modulation results in central skeletal muscle relaxation and the suppression of molecular inflammation.

While the primary action is central inhibition, the molecule's interaction with the GABA A system includes antagonistic or modulatory actions on other subtypes. This off-target modulation defines a mechanistic constraint by influencing the brain's overall excitability, which is a functional consequence of the molecule's structure.

Dosage and Administration Information

How to Use Thiospa: Official Administration Guidelines

This map outlines the standardized procedural instructions for the use of Thiocolchicoside (Thiospa).


Administration Scope

Category Instruction
Route of administration Approved for Oral (tablets/capsules), Intramuscular (IM) injection, and Topical (gel/cream) administration.
Dosing schedule (maximal daily dose) Oral systemic use: 16 mg per day; IM systemic use: 8 mg per day.
Timing in relation to meals Oral forms should be swallowed whole with a glass of water and may be taken with or after food.
Preparation requirements IM injection solution must be administered only via the intramuscular route by a qualified healthcare professional.
Age-group administration rules Systemic use (Oral/IM) is approved for adults and adolescents aged 16 years and older. Not for use in children under 16 years of age.
Missed-dose rules Standard procedure is to take the next dose at the regularly scheduled time; the missed dose is not taken.
Special procedural conditions The total duration of treatment must not exceed 7 consecutive days for oral use and 5 consecutive days for IM injection.

Recent Clinical Evidence

Research evidence / Overview of Studies for Thiospa

Evidence for Use in Painful Muscle Contractures in Acute Spinal Pathology (Systemic Use)

Research has primarily studied the oral and injectable forms of Thiocolchicoside in short-term Randomized Controlled Trials (RCTs). These studies were conducted on adult patients experiencing acute, often temporary, episodes of conditions associated with muscle spasms. Researchers examined how short-term use was associated with differences in outcomes related to physical discomfort (like pain scores) and outcomes reflecting daily functioning.

Studies report how symptoms evolved in the observed populations over defined time intervals, typically less than one week. When applied in studies examining patient-reported experiences of using Thiocolchicoside alongside common pain relievers, research describes the measurement of function and discomfort compared to using the pain reliever alone.

Research Gaps and Remaining Uncertainties

The research base is limited by older trials that had modest sample sizes and had variations in their design and reporting. The overall certainty remains low for the evidence base when Thiocolchicoside was studied as a standalone treatment. Follow-up durations were limited to the acute phase of symptoms, and there is limited information for long-term outcomes.

Data for certain groups remain insufficient. Research has not thoroughly evaluated outcomes for children and adolescents under 16 years of age, or in large, dedicated studies on older adults (over 65 years). Comparative evidence is lacking in several areas, and the existing studies provide context but not individual predictions, meaning the research does not determine how symptoms will change for any specific person.

Frequently Asked Questions (FAQ)

Common questions about Thiospa (FAQ)


Q: What is Thiospa used for besides its main treatment area?

Regulatory documents define the primary purpose of Thiospa as an add-on treatment for painful muscular contractions associated with acute conditions, typically affecting the spinal column. The official labeling focuses on its use for painful muscular contractions and does not specify other therapeutic uses.


Q: How quickly can I expect Thiospa to start working?

Pharmacokinetic studies indicate that the main active substance of Thiospa reaches its highest concentration in the bloodstream (maximum plasma concentration) approximately one hour after taking an oral dose. This time frame indicates when the main active substance is typically detected at its highest level in the bloodstream.


Q: Does Thiospa have any long-term side effects that I should know about?

Official regulatory documents emphasize that this medicine is strictly restricted to short-term use only. Due to a potential safety risk from one of its metabolites (M2) that can damage cells, Thiospa should not be used for extended or long-term treatment.

Q: What are the key differences between the available strengths of Thiospa (if applicable)?

The oral form typically comes in 4 mg or 8 mg tablets/capsules. The key difference is the resulting maximum daily dose, which is 16 mg/day for the oral route (two 8 mg doses) and 8 mg/day for the IM injection route (two 4 mg doses).


Q: What is the risk of dependence or addiction with Thiospa?

Regulatory-based summaries indicate that Thiocolchicoside is not known to have any addiction potential or risk of physical dependence. Due to its use being limited to short-term treatment only, the potential for dependence or addiction is not a prominent concern mentioned in the official regulatory documents.
